CME Group
CME the world's leading and most
diverse derivatives marketplace, today announced it will transition open
outcry trading of Kansas City Board of Trade (KCBT) hard red winter (HRW)
wheat futures and options to its Chicago trading floor beginning Monday, July
1, 2013, pending CFTC review. This transition will accelerate efficiencies and
trading opportunities for customers trading both the HRW wheat and CBOT Soft
Red Winter (SRW) wheat varieties. KCBT wheat futures and options will continue
to trade on CME Globex and be listed by and subject to the rules of KCBT.
The last day of open outcry trading on the KCBT floor will be June 28. CME
Group will operate an electronic trading center in the former KCBT floor space
until the end of September, providing a place for Kansas City-based traders to
execute trades on CME Globex.
